clock menu more-arrow no yes mobile

Filed under:

Game 124 Open Thread: Phillies at Giants

The bullpen is a kaleidoscope of [vomit noise].

Cary Edmondson-USA TODAY Sports

Yesterday's game was the most 2014 Phillies game yet. They actually managed to get a lead, which they then blew thanks to a combination of bad defense and a shaky bullpen. But it was entertaining in that "so bad it's good" kind of way. They're the 2014 Phillies. At this point, my expectations are pretty low.

Hopefully today they can outrun themselves a bit and come up with a series win.

Today's Lineups

Ben Revere - CF Angel Pagan - CF
Jimmy Rollins - SS Hunter Pence - RF
Chase Utley - 2B Buster Posey - 1B
Ryan Howard - 1B Pablo Sandoval - 3B
Marlon Byrd - RF Mike Morse - LF
Grady Sizemore - LF Joe Panik - 2B
Carlos Ruiz - C Andrew Susac - C
Cody Asche - 3B Brandon Crawford - SS
David Buchanan - RHP Tim Lincecum - RHP

Good luck, David Buchanan! Win, or at least lose entertainingly!

Discuss the game in the comments below.